Introduction to Steel Jiggers
Steel jiggers are a type of measuring cup used to accurately measure and pour liquor, wine, and other beverages in the hospitality industry. They are typically made of stainless steel, which provides durability and resistance to corrosion. Steel jiggers come in various sizes and shapes, with some featuring multiple measuring markings to facilitate quick and easy pouring.
The use of steel jiggers has become a standard practice in bars, restaurants, and homes, as they help to ensure consistency and precision when preparing cocktails and other mixed drinks. By using a steel jigger, bartenders and mixologists can accurately measure the amount of liquor and other ingredients, which is essential for creating high-quality drinks. This accuracy also helps to reduce waste and save costs in the long run.

Types of Steel Jiggers
Steel jiggers come in various types, each with its own unique features and advantages. The most common types of steel jiggers are one-piece, two-piece, and measuring jiggers. One-piece jiggers are made from a single piece of metal and are known for their durability and ease of use. Two-piece jiggers, on the other hand, consist of two separate pieces that are connected by a hinge, allowing for easy measurement and pouring. Measuring jiggers are designed with markings to measure precise amounts of liquor, making them a popular choice among bartenders.
When choosing a steel jigger, it’s essential to consider the type that best suits your needs. If you’re looking for a simple and durable jigger, a one-piece model may be the best choice. However, if you need to measure precise amounts of liquor, a measuring jigger is the way to go. Two-piece jiggers offer the best of both worlds, providing ease of use and accurate measurements.
In addition to these types, steel jiggers also come in different sizes and capacities. The most common sizes are 1 oz, 2 oz, and 3 oz, although some jiggers can hold up to 4 oz or more. The size of the jigger you choose will depend on the type of drinks you’re serving and the number of guests you’re hosting.
The material used to make steel jiggers is also an important consideration. Look for jiggers made from high-quality, food-grade stainless steel that is resistant to corrosion and easy to clean. A good steel jigger should also be dishwasher safe and durable enough to withstand frequent use.

Caring and Maintaining Steel Jiggers
Proper care and maintenance are essential for extending the life of your steel jigger. One of the most important things to remember is to clean your jigger regularly. This can be done by washing it with soap and warm water, or by putting it in the dishwasher. It’s also essential to dry your jigger thoroughly after cleaning to prevent water spots and corrosion.
In addition to cleaning, it’s also essential to store your steel jigger properly. This can be done by placing it in a dry area, away from direct sunlight and moisture. You should also avoid stacking your jigger on top of other objects, as this can cause damage and scratches.
To prevent corrosion and rust, it’s also essential to dry your jigger thoroughly after use. This can be done by wiping it down with a towel or letting it air dry. You should also avoid using abrasive cleaners or scrubbers, as these can damage the finish and cause rust.
Regular maintenance is also essential for ensuring your steel jigger continues to perform accurately. This can be done by checking the measurements and markings on the jigger, ensuring that they are clear and easy to read. You should also check the jigger for any signs of damage or wear, such as scratches or dents, and replace it if necessary.

Material and Construction
The material and construction of a steel jigger are crucial factors to consider. A good steel jigger should be made from high-quality stainless steel that is resistant to corrosion and durable enough to withstand regular use. The steel should be thick and heavy, which will prevent it from bending or warping over time. A well-constructed steel jigger will also have a smooth, even finish that will prevent liquids from sticking to it, making it easier to measure and pour. Look for steel jiggers that are made from 18/8 stainless steel, which is a high-quality grade of steel that is resistant to corrosion and durable.
The construction of a steel jigger is also important. A good steel jigger should have a seamless construction, which will prevent liquids from leaking or spilling. The jigger should also have a comfortable handle that is easy to grip and pour from. Some steel jiggers may have additional features such as a non-slip base or a built-in strainer, which can be useful for certain types of cocktails. When evaluating the material and construction of a steel jigger, consider how it will be used and what features are important to you.

What is a steel jigger and how is it used in bartending?
A steel jigger is a measuring tool used in bartending to accurately measure and pour precise amounts of liquor into cocktails. It typically consists of two cones, one on either side of the device, each with a different measurement marking. This allows bartenders to measure two different amounts of liquor at the same time, making it a convenient and efficient tool for mixing drinks.
The use of a steel jigger is essential in bartending as it helps to ensure consistency and accuracy in the preparation of cocktails. By using a jigger, bartenders can guarantee that each drink is made with the same amount of liquor, which is important for maintaining the balance of flavors and preventing over-serving. Additionally, steel jiggers are durable and easy to clean, making them a practical choice for high-volume bars and restaurants.

How do I calibrate my steel jigger to ensure accuracy?
Calibrating your steel jigger is an important step in ensuring accuracy and consistency in your measurements. To calibrate your jigger, start by filling a measuring cup or other precise measuring device with a known amount of water. Then, pour the water into the jigger, making sure to fill it to the marked measurement line. If the jigger is accurate, the amount of water in the jigger should match the marked measurement.
If your jigger is not accurate, you may need to adjust your pouring technique or consult the manufacturer’s instructions for calibration. In some cases, it may be necessary to return the jigger to the manufacturer for repair or replacement. To maintain accuracy and prevent drift over time, it’s a good idea to recalibrate your steel jigger periodically, such as every few months or whenever you notice a discrepancy in your measurements. By taking the time to calibrate your jigger, you can ensure that your drinks are always made with precision and care.

How do I store and maintain my steel jigger to prolong its lifespan?
To prolong the lifespan of your steel jigger, it’s essential to store and maintain it properly. When not in use, store your jigger in a dry, clean place, such as a hanging hook or a storage drawer. Avoid storing your jigger in a humid or wet environment, as this can cause corrosion or damage to the metal. Additionally, make sure to clean and dry your jigger regularly, as residue and bacteria can accumulate and affect the accuracy and performance of the jigger.
To maintain your steel jigger, wash it regularly with mild soap and water, and dry it thoroughly with a soft cloth.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scrubbers, as these can scratch or damage the metal. For more thorough cleaning, mix equal parts water and white vinegar in the jigger and let it sit for a few minutes before rinsing and drying. By following these simple care and maintenance steps, you can help to prolong the lifespan of your steel jigger and ensure that it continues to provide accurate and reliable service for years to come.
